' MUHAMMAD FARRUKH MAHMUD, J.--- Mst. Wallan alias Mariya has sought pre-arrest bail in case F.I.R. No,45 registered at Police Station Kameer on 11-2-2006 for offences under sections 16/10(2) of the Offence of Zina (Enforcement of Hudood) Ordinance, 1979, read with offences under sections 467/468/471, P.P.C.
2. According to F.I.R. Mst. Wallan alias Mariya daughter of the complainant is literate lady and had missed her 8th Class Examination, Mushtaq Ahmad neighbour of the complainant called Mst.
Wallan in his house on the pretext that he would get her employed as Lady Health Worker, provided she obtained certificate from the school. When Mst. Wallan petitioner went to the school in order to obtain certificate, she was abducted by Mushtaq Ahmad and Noor Ali. After attempting in vain to get his daughter back, the complainant reported the matter to the police.
3. Learned counsel for the petitioner has submitted that the petitioner has contracted marriage with Noor Ali with her free consent and, thus, committed no offence. He has relied upon attested copy of Nikahnama Annexure "B" to the petition. Conversely, the learned counsel appearing on behalf of the complainant has vehemently opposed this application and has pointed out that in Nikahnama Annexure "B", the petitioner has shown herself to be a divorcee, while her earlier Nikah with Bashir Ahmad was still in existence and that during the subsistence of earlier Nikah, the later Nikah had no validity.
4. I have heard the learned counsel for the parties and have also gone through the relevant record of the case.
5. Undeniably the petitioner is a major and owns her marriage with Noor Ali, which belies the allegation of abduction levelled in the F.I.R. The learned counsel for the petitioner has placed on record certificate issued by Nazim, Arbitration Council, Union Council No,31, Headquarter Chak No,114/9-L, Sahiwal, which reveals that the petitioner was earlier married with one Muhammad Ali son of Shahmand Ali, who sent notice to divorce which was by the concerned Union Council on 13- 3-2004. Thereafter, the divorce was declared to be effective. The case of the petitioner falls within the proviso to subsection (1) of section 497, Cr.P.C. In the above-noted circumstances, I am inclined to confirm the ad interim pre-arrest bail granted to the petitioner vide order, dated 3-3-2006 on the same terms and conditions.
6. At this juncture, Noor Ali has put in appearance and volunteered to enhance the amount of dower from Rs,500 to Rs,5,00,000. The dower would be deferred one.
7. A copy of this order would be sent to Nikah Registrar concerned, who would enter the enhanced amount in the relevant column.
